Ruben Amorim Criticizes Marcus Rashford Over Commitment Issues at Manchester United

The Manchester United manager has excluded Rashford from matchday squads, citing lack of effort, as the player faces an uncertain future ahead of the transfer window deadline.

  • Ruben Amorim stated he would prefer to include 63-year-old goalkeeping coach Jorge Vital in the squad over Marcus Rashford due to the forward's alleged lack of commitment in training.
  • Marcus Rashford has not played for Manchester United since December 12 and has been excluded from 11 consecutive matchday squads, despite the team's struggles in attack.
  • Rashford has expressed interest in leaving the club, with Barcelona and Borussia Dortmund reportedly exploring loan options, though his high wages remain a significant obstacle to a deal.
  • Amorim emphasized that Rashford could return to the squad only if his effort and attitude in training improve, maintaining that the same standard applies to all players.
  • The January transfer window closes on February 3, leaving limited time for Rashford to secure a move or reconcile with Amorim's expectations at Manchester United.
